September 6, 2024 from the cRc:
Effective immediately, due to kosher violations, Sonoma Farm, located in Shelby, Indiana, is no longer certified kosher by cRc Kosher and will not bear the cRc logo. Consumers who see products from this company bearing the cRc logo, are requested to contact the cRc office for its kosher status.

September 5, 2024 from the OU in response to a question from the editor:
Baker's Source Pullman White Sandwich Bread 24 oz Thin SL:
Same bread same product number. One says OU pareve, one says dairy. The bread is pareve. The mislabeling is being corrected.
September 4, 2024 from the OK Kosher:
Company: Apple Inc.
Issue: Unauthorized Use of OK
Apple Maps is displaying the OK certification mark on listings for various establishments in the 'good to know' section on both mobile app and browser.
Please be advised this is not an authorized use of the OK Kosher certification mark.
Corrective actions are being taken.

THE CHODOSH SEASON is approaching for Spring Wheat, Oats and Barley. Those who want to purchase Yoshon items to store over the Chodosh season should do so now. Please note that all grain and flour products that will be stored should be refrigerated to avoid insect infestation.
According to the Kashrus Agencies, all products can be assumed to be Yoshon until at least September 1, except for retail size bags of King Arthur and Gold Medal flours. The cut-off Best By date for King Arthur retail flours is 8/18/25. The cut-off Best By date for Gold Medal retail Whole Wheat flour is in the process of being confirmed. (Gold Medal retail All Purpose and Bread flours from plants GF and KC are made from Yoshon winter wheat. If one is machmir regarding shared
mills, the cut-off date is in the process of being confirmed.)

July 25, 2924 from Israeli Ministry of Health:
The Manufacturer Saar Baking Products Ltd. Issues a Recall for Its Product: Halva-Flavored Cream. Upon inspection performed by the Food Services in the Haifa Health Bureau, it was found that the product contained allergens of the sesame and soy type, with the sesame allergen not labelled under the allergen information label, while the soy allergen appeared in the allergen information label only as "may contain" and was not included in the list of ingredients.
Product name: Halva-Flavored Cream
Net weight: 900 grams, 450 grams
Packaged by: Saar Baking Products Ltd.
Last date for use: All "Last Date for Use" dates up to and including 25/7/2025
Barcode: 450 grams – 6212674024617, 900 grams – 6212674000505
Consumers with known sesame and soy allergies, as well as consumers who are allergic to the other allergens listed on the label, are urged to not consume this product.

August 29, 2024 from the Israeli Ministry of Health:
Altman Health Issues a Recall for Gummies C500
Barcode 7290019444152, Batch 2411438PSF, Expiration Date 01/07/2026, Manufacturer Top-Gum Industries Ltd. Testing conducted by Altman found several individual units that contain a product that does not correspond with the label.
The packages in which the mistake occurred contain the product Gummies Beauty, Barcode 7290017218281, which contains a combination of vitamins and minerals - Vitamin A, Vitamin B3, Vitamin B5, Vitamin B6, Vitamin B12, Folic Acid, biotin, Vitamin C, Vitamin D, Vitamin E, zinc and iodine.
Consumers who purchased the above product can contact the consumer service hotline at *6505 or via email at altman@altman.co.il to receive alternate products.

September 1, 2924 from Israeli Ministry of Health:
The Manufacturer Eden Shir Sachar Ltd. Issues Recall of Halva Cookies. A Ministry of Health Food Services inspection found that the list of ingredients and allergens does not include any indication that the product contained a sesame allergen
Halva cookies with the expiration date, up to and including (best used before) 28/12/24
The company is asking consumers who are allergic to sesame and other allergens appearing on the label to not consume this product.
Eden Shir Sachar Ltd. is working to remove the product to correct the label and apologizes to its customers.
